I want to make a really balanced character that is able to dabble in magic but also one handed weapons and a bit of archery.

I know this isn't an ideal build as it will mean that I'm never an uber mage nor the best warrior possible but having had a number of playthroughs with archetype characters i just get bored of using the same killing method over and over again.

Has anybody made a character that was a hybrid of all the different types and if so what sort of ratio did they do for magicka/health/stamina I'm thinking that a ratio of 1:1:1 will not give me enough health so was going to go along the lines of 1:2:1 or 1:3:1 - any advice?

I did 2:2:1 for a Dunmer Conjuration-Archer. Used Mace also in CQC. Worked out pretty well. She's around 45 now, 9x Archery, 7x Conjuration, 5x One Handed, 100 Enchanting.

My Nord is evening out to a well rounded Mage/warrior/Theif the thing is I didn't really need the stamina I got it to about 270 and never upgraded it again. I only work on my magic & health now both around the 400s. I recommend saving the magic part til later I mainly only used restoration until I was a level 25 or so.

I would actually stray away from magicka at first & work on the warrior part. Once your strong enough with armor & hit points you can level up your magic really fast. You'll level up even faster after I basically went from a level 35 to 50 in 2 weeks.

If you're by any chance an Altmer, DO NOT EVER TOUCH ANY PART OF MAGICKA EVER OR YOU WILL DIE PAINFULLY. If you're not, enchant all your gear ASAP. It takes 50 mana for my level 27 to conjure a Dremora Lord.

I'm a strong supporter of min/max style. Put in Magicka when you need it. Like, if you're a little bit short on this or that, put in 10pts of magicka. Just when you need it. I can never recommend going over 50 points in to anyone, though.

Stamina is really unnecessary in excess amounts. 200 will do you nicely.

So, 5 levels and 10 levels. Which brings us to level 15.
And dump the rest into health.

Which is about 500, 600 health end-game (depending on where you level to)
